Tropical Storm “Karding” has maintained its strength while moving generally northwestward Friday afternoon, the state weather bureau said. 

Meanwhile, a low-pressure area west of the country and outside the Philippine Area of Responsibility had developed into a tropical depression and continued to enhance the southwest monsoon, bringing rain to most of Luzon.

The center of “Karding” was estimated at 1,060 kilometers east northeast of Basco, Batanes packing maximum winds of 75 km per hour near the center and gustiness of up to 90 km/h.

It was moving northwest at 20 kph, the Philippine Atmospheric Geophysical and Astronomical Services Administration added.

“Karding” will not make landfall and was forecast to exit the PAR between Friday night and Saturday morning, Pagasa said.

The tropical depression west of the country would not enter PAR, but both it and “Karding” will continue to enhance the “habagat” to bring monsoon rains in Batanes, Babuyan group of islands, Ilocos, Cordillera Administrative Region and the western section of Central Luzon.

Metro Manila and the rest of Luzon will experience scattered light to moderate rains with at times heavy rains, the bureau added.
